High shear batch mixers
April 9, 2003
Silverson Machines’ High Shear Batch Mixers offer flexible tank-top mounting and a capacity range of 1 to 8,000 gallons. Interchangeable rotor/stator workheads allow each machine to mix, homogenize, dissolve, disperse, disintegrate or emulsify in a wide range of products.
Mixers that are 25 hp and under, Silverson says, can be used with a mobile hydraulic floor stand which increases the flexibility of the mixer to be moved around and installed at various heights to get the best mixing position at different process stages.
